While at the museum, Sheldon gets into a heated debate over carbon dating, leading to a hilarious yet poignant exploration of his social awkwardness.

This episode showcases the ongoing struggles of a gifted child in a typical high school setting. Sheldon's experiences highlight the difficulties of navigating a conventional educational system when you don't quite fit in.

Sheldon’s interaction with the museum staff provides some of the sharpest dialogue of the season, showcasing Iain Armitage 's incredible timing.
